Chills Restaurant Management System Project in C# PHP or Android

Chills Restaurant Management System Project in C# PHP or Android

Abstract / Introduction

A desktop application to order Pakistani food and designed for providing food services. The main aim of the project “Restaurant Management System” is to keep track of restaurant details like Today’s Special dish, Restaurant menu, Order details from the user, collection and expense details daily or monthly. This application will provide users the easiest way of putting online orders. The system helps to reduce the manual effort needed to capture transactions. Also, the software will provide assistance in maintaining food orders easily.

Functional Requirements for Restaurant Management System

The Admin of the system is in charge of creating table, menu, products and chef details. The user can view the menu orders or today’s offer and can order the menu. The chef user of the system can view today’s order ordered by the users and set delivery time. The user interface module is classified into 3 types: Admin of the system, Chef, and Table. A user can log in through our site and access the service offered by the Admin of the system.

1.      Admin of the system – Module

  • Admin of the system can view profile details, update their profile and password.
  • Admin of the system can view daily or monthly collection details.
  • The admin of the system is in charge of creating the restaurant menu, Today’s special dishes, etc.
  • Admin of the system is in charge of creating chef details, table details and provides them with username and password to access.
  • The admin of the system can update the site details, which can be viewed by the End-User.
  • Admin of the system can view the orders placed by the users.
  • The admin of the system can view the feedback report from the table users.

Our management software alerts the Admin of the system regarding familiar products.

3.      Table Module

  • The user can view the menu orders and place the order.
  • A user can view popular items and today’s special dish.
  • A user can view the delivery status time for the order set by The chef user of the system.
  • A user can post feed for service, a taste of the product.

2.      Chef Module

  • The chef user of the system is in charge of updating the delivery status as delivered for delivered orders. Our management software alerts chef regarding unfamiliar products.
  • The chef user of the can view today’s order placed by table user along with the quantity and description.
  • The chef user is in charge of setting up the delivery time for each other.
  • The chef user of the can view profile details, update their profile and password.

Project Domain / Category

This project belongs to the category of  Desktop Application.

Tools:

Following tools can be used;

  1. Operating system: Windows 7 / above, Eclipse/NetBeans for Java, Microsoft Visual Studio for C#, MySQL (Backend) XAMPP (Server) or
  2.  Visual Basic or
  3. Android Studio
  4. ASP.NET
  5. PHP MySQL

You can use any of the following PHP Frameworks For developing this Web Development Project
1. Laravel
2. Phalcon
3. Fat-Free Framework
4. CodeIgniter
5. Laminas Project
6. CakePHP
7. FuelPHP
8. Slim
9. PHPixie
10. Symfony
11. Yii